Birla Estates, a leading real estate developer, has unveiled an engaging T20 2025 campaign featuring iconic players from the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B). The campaign aims to connect with cricket enthusiasts and potential homebuyers through a series of digital video assets.

The T20 2025 campaign is a marketing initiative by Birla Estates featuring iconic players from the Royal Challengers Bangalore (RCB). It includes digital video assets to engage cricket fans and potential homebuyers.
The campaign features different RCB icons in each of its three digital video assets, showcasing their personalities and the luxurious lifestyle offered by Birla Estates.
Birla Estates is making the campaign interactive by allowing fans to engage with the content through various social media platforms. They are also planning live events and activities to further enhance the campaign's reach.
Birla Estates is known for its innovative projects, customer-centric approach, and commitment to delivering high-quality living experiences. The company has a strong presence in the real estate market and is recognized for its premium developments.
The primary goals of the T20 2025 campaign are to create a strong emotional connection with the target audience, generate interest in Birla Estates' projects, and drive sales through engaging and interactive content.
